Which country is Lindt chocolate from?

Switzerland
The story of Lindt & Sprüngli begins in 1845 when confectioner David Sprüngli-Schwarz and his son Rudolf Sprüngli-Ammann have a groundbreaking idea: Becoming the first to produce chocolate in solid form in the German-speaking area of Switzerland.

Who invented Lindt chocolate?

Rodolphe Lindt
Lindt/Founders
Rudolf Lindt (16 July 1855 – 20 February 1909), often known by his francized name Rodolphe Lindt, was a Swiss chocolate maker, chocolatier and inventor. He founded the Lindt brand of Swiss chocolate and invented the conching machine and other processes to improve the quality of chocolate.

Does Lindt own Ghirardelli?

Lindt and Sprüngli, from Switzerland, acquired Ghirardelli Chocolate Company in 1998 as a wholly owned subsidiary of its holding company.

Is Lindt German?

Chocoladefabriken Lindt & Sprüngli AG, more commonly known simply as Lindt, is a Swiss chocolatier and confectionery company founded in 1845 and known for its chocolate truffles and chocolate bars, among other sweets. It is based in Kilchberg, where its main factory and museum are located.

Why is Ghirardelli sign down?

The iconic sign was removed by the current owners of Ghirardelli Square, Jamestown Properties, back in July. As the SF Chronicle reported at the time, the sign was in a serious state of disrepair, with corroding metal and missing bulbs, and it needed to be pulled down for preservation and restoration work.

Is Lindt chocolate made in USA?

Headquartered in Stratham, New Hampshire, Lindt USA is located just minutes from the ocean and an hour north of Boston. Quality chocolate products by Lindt & Sprüngli are made right here in the United States at our Stratham, NH, campus, and at 12 locations across Europe.

Is Lindt Australian owned?

Lindt & Sprungli (Australia) Pty Ltd, also known as Lindt, is a foreign-owned private company, deriving revenue from the import, wholesaling and retailing of confectionery products. Lindt’s ultimate parent is Chocoladefabriken Lindt & Sprungli AG, based in Switzerland.

Are all Toblerones made in Switzerland?

Today, Toblerone bars are produced in Brunnen, which is just outside of Bern, Switzerland. While the bar is no longer Swiss-owned, producing it in Switzerland means it can still be labelled as Swiss-made. Toblerone currently makes up roughly 40% of Swiss chocolate exports, with 96% of bars being exported globally.

Where did chocolate history begin?

The history of chocolate begins in Mesoamerica. Fermented beverages made from chocolate date back to 350 BC. The Aztecs The Aztecs were a Mesoamerican culture that flourished in central Mexico in the post-classic period from 1300 to 1521. The Aztec peoples included different ethnic groups of central Mexico, particularly those groups who spoke the Nahuatl language and who dominated large parts of Meso… believed that cacao seeds were the gift of Quetzalcoatl, the god of wisdom, and the seeds once had so much value that they were used as a form of currency.
